Learn Your Way: Reimagining Textbooks with Generative AI

SMRTR summary

Google's Learn Your Way experiment uses generative AI to transform static textbooks into personalized, multi-format learning experiences. Students can choose between immersive text, quizzes, narrated slides, audio lessons, and mind maps—all tailored to their grade level and interests—with an efficacy study showing an 11% improvement in retention compared to standard digital readers.
